Preoperative hypofractionated radiotherapy in the treatment of localized soft tissue sarcomas

Eur J Surg Oncol. 2014 Dec;40(12):1641-7. doi: 10.1016/j.ejso.2014.05.016. Epub 2014 Sep 20.

Abstract

Background: The primary treatment of soft tissue sarcomas (STS) is a radical resection of the tumor with adjuvant radiotherapy. Conventional fractionation of preoperative radiotherapy is 50 Gy in fraction of 2 Gy a day. The purpose of the conducted study was to assess the efficacy and safety of hypofractionated radiotherapy in preoperative setting in STS patients.

Methods: 272 patients participated in this prospective study conducted from 2006 till 2011. Tumors were localized on the extremities or trunk wall. Median tumor size was 8.5 cm, 42% of the patients had tumor larger than 10 cm, whereas 170 patients (64.6%) had high grade (G3) tumors. 167 patients (61.4%) had primary tumors. Patients were treated with preoperative radiotherapy for five consecutive days in 5 Gy per fraction, with an immediate surgery. Median follow up is 35 months.

Results: 79 patients died at the time of the analysis, the 3-year overall survival was 72%. Local recurrences were observed in 19.1 % of the patients. Factors that had a significant adverse impact on local recurrence were tumor size of 10 cm or more and G3 grade. 114 patients (42%) had any kind of treatment toxicity, vast majority with tumors located on lower limbs. 7% (21) of the patients required surgery for treatment of the complications.

Conclusion: In this non-selected group of locally advanced STS use of hypofractionated preoperative radiotherapy was associated with similar local control (81%) when compared to previously published studies. The early toxicity is tolerable, with small rate of late complications. Presented results warrant further evaluation.
